Well I got my copy yesterday and just finished watching it this morning. Yep there is some serious blocking going on. I counted up to 12 times in the first episode then lost track of the rest, and once in the recap of the second episode. I tried it on all the different players in my household and it happened in the same spots on all players. It does get pretty bad sometimes to a point where you can hardly make out a picture in some frames if you slow it down. None of the previous Cell games disc were as bad as this was.

The first time was when Gohan fell to one knee while firing Kameahmeha whining with the image of Goku in his background. Then most of the instances appear in face close ups of either Gohan or Cell, once each in a face close up of Tien and Yamacha. As bad as it is, while I like to say its a defect I really don't think it is. Reason being is one spot where it happens in episode one is the exact same scene and instant it does it in the recap of episode two. Meaning that it just the disc, and more likely the encoding or something (I'm not up to the technical terms of things) and they're all like that.
